[. . . ] When two enclosures of equal impedance are used, set the switch to one half the impedance of one enclosure (e. g. for two 16 ohm enclosures, set switch to 8 ohms; for two 8 ohm enclosures, set switch to 4 ohms). The 6505 212 is designed to operate into a minimum of 4 ohms. 11 6505 TM 212 Combo Tube Guitar Amplifier SPECIFICATIONS Power Amplifier Section: Rated Power and Load: Power @ Clipping: 60 W RMS into 16, 8 ohms (Typically @ 5% THD, 1 kHz, 120 V AC line) 65 W RMS into 16, 8 ohms +0, -3 dB, 50 Hz to 20 kHz, @ 50 W RMS into 8 ohms Greater than 74 dB below rated power Frequency Response: Hum & Noise: Power Amp EQ: Active Presence: +10 dB @ 2 kHz Active Resonance: + 10 dB @ cabinet resonant frequency 200 watts 50/60 Hz, 120 V AC (Domestic) Power Consumption: Preamp Section: The following specs are measured @ 1 kHz with the controls preset as follows: Low & High EQ @ 10 Mid EQ @ 0 Bright out Lead & Rhythm Posts @ 10 Presence & Resonance @ 0 dB Nominal levels with Pre Gains @ 5 Minimum levels with Pre Gains @ 10 Preamp High Gain Input: Lead Channel: Impedance: Very High-Z, 470K ohms (with channel select in) Nominal Input Level: -80 dBV, . 1 mV RMS Minimum Input Level: -92 dBV, . 025 mV RMS Clean Channel: (with channel select out) Nominal Input Level: -21 dBV, 85 mV RMS Minimum Input Level: -32 dBV, 25 mV RMS Maximum Input Level: 0 dBV, 1. 0 V RMS (Subtract 16 dB with Crunch switch in) 12 6505 TM 212 Combo Tube Guitar Amplifier SPECIFICATIONS Preamp Low Gain Input: (-6 dB pad) Impedance: High-Z, 44K ohms All levels are increased by +6 dB Load Impedance: 47K ohms or greater Nominal Output: -10 dBV, 300 mV RMS Impedance: Very High-Z, 470K ohms Designed Level: -10 dBV, 300 mV RMS Load Impedance: 47K ohms or greater Nominal Output: +10 dBV, 3 V RMS Special 2 button unit with LED indicators (supplied) Channel select & reverb Effects Send: Effects Return: Preamp Output: Remote Footswitch: System Hum & Noise @ Nominal Level: (Clean channel): (20 Hz to 20 kHz unweighted) Greater than 60 dB below rated power Equalization: Custom Low, Mid & High passive type EQ Push Bright (Rhythm channel only) +6 dB @ 2 kHz Push Crunch (Rhythm channel only) Increases gain Dimensions: 24. 125" (H) x 30. 125" (W) x 12" (D) 612. 775 mm x 765. 175 mm x 304. 8 mm 84. 5 lbs.
